валидация 2 знака после точки

Общие вопросы по использованию второй версии фреймворка. Если не знаете как что-то сделать и это про Yii 2, вам сюда.
Ответить
iamguruman
Сообщения: 237
Зарегистрирован: 2018.05.10, 08:26

валидация 2 знака после точки

Сообщение iamguruman »

здравствуйте,

переменная модели amount

Код: Выделить всё

[['amount'], 'number']
пример правильного значения 100.01 - два знака после точки

подскажите, пожалуйста, как проверить валидацией что после точки два значения
Аватара пользователя
Dominus
Сообщения: 892
Зарегистрирован: 2013.03.14, 21:27
Откуда: Россия, Иваново
Контактная информация:

Re: валидация 2 знака после точки

Сообщение Dominus »

iamguruman писал(а): 2022.09.18, 14:56 здравствуйте,

переменная модели amount

Код: Выделить всё

[['amount'], 'number']
пример правильного значения 100.01 - два знака после точки

подскажите, пожалуйста, как проверить валидацией что после точки два значения

Код: Выделить всё

[['amount'], 'double', 'numberPattern' => '/^\d+(\.\d{2})$/', 'message' => 'Не верный формат, пример: 0.00']
Не спорь с дураком, иначе окружающие не правильно поймут кто из вас дурак!
Ответить